Key Pieces in a Wardrobe
(Info from Lauren Conrad's book, Style)
The following items are versatile and can help you build your wardrobe. These pieces are key in establishing your personal style. With these key pieces, you can dress them up or down to go with your personal styles.
- Little Black Dress: Finding a good fitting dress is essential. And thankfully, this isn't difficult since almost every clothing company/designer offers some sort of "little black dress." Wether yours is A-line or strapless, a wrap style or a standard tank, you can wear it with anything to dress it up or by itself and make it timeless.
- Jeans: Denim is necessary in any wardrobe. And regardless of your body type, with all the styles out there, you can surely find a pair that suits you perfectly. You can wear jeans almost anywhere. A dark wash is more versatile; blacks and deep blues are super flattering and they look nicer too.
- Collared Button-Down: Some pieces are just classes, still around eras after there original outing. Even though they may be updated every now and then, you can where the same piece for decades to come. You can style one to look sophisticated or make it edgy and daring. There are unlimited ways to style this classic.
- Skirt: When you need to look a little bit fancy, a skirt is a great essential. Sure, dress accomplish the same thing, but skirts are more versatile. You'll get more bang for your buck, dressing it down with a t shirt and flats or with a blouse and heels for an evening out.
- Boots: The perfect pair of boots are based entirely on your personal preferences. And they definitely come in handy, in between colder seasons. Remember though, the often face the roughest weather, so don't forget to get them treated.
- White and Black Tops: These key pieces are the glue that holds outfits together. Also, the don't distract from the centerpiece of your outfit. You can wear these tops with anything. They work well with any outfit. Plus black and white go with anything, color wise.
- Black Heels: Make sure your heels are comfortable and practical, even if they are not spectacular. A nice pair of black heels will help dress an outfit up, without losing that much cash from your pocket.
- Coat: Everyone looks great in a coat and they are fun to shop for, too. Plus these are an essential for the winter time. You need a coat, so why not buy a stylish one that you can look forward to putting on when you go out in the cold. These pieces of your wardrobe are fashionable and functional. So you'll be warm and cozy while feeling confident in your style.
